Liverpool Eyeing Move For £8m Arsenal Ace Who Is Looking To Leave The Emirates

Liverpool are tracking Arsenal striker Folarin Balogun, according to Sky Sports. The 19-year-old is out of contract next year, and he has decided not to renew his current deal with the Gunners.

It means the London club are open to selling the teenager this summer but it is believed that they will only do business if a team offers £8m.

Considering Balogun has yet to play a first-team game for Arsenal, that is a sizeable figure, and it could lead to favourites Brentford pulling out of the race for the player.

The Bees did hold talks with the Gunners in January about snapping up the England Under 19 international but they failed to agree a fee.

It is thought that Liverpool, as well as a number of other English and German clubs, are keeping tabs on Balogun and it will be interesting to see whether the Reds will make a move for the youngster.
